Conditions of Effectiveness. (a) The effectiveness of Section 2 of this Agreement shall be subject to the satisfaction of each of the following conditions precedent: (1) The Administrative Agent shall have received from the Borrower and the Required Lenders a duly executed original (or, if elected by the Administrative Agent, an executed facsimile copy) of this Agreement. (2) The Administrative Agent shall have received the consent of the Subsidiaries of the Borrower party to the Pledge Agreement, the Interco Subordination Agreement, the Security Agreement or the Guaranty, in form and substance satisfactory to the Administrative Agent, in their capacities as such to the execution and delivery hereof by the Borrower. (3) The Administrative Agent shall have received evidence of payment by the Borrower of all fees, costs and expenses due and payable as of the Effective Date hereunder and under the Credit Agreement, including any fees arising under or referenced in Section 3 of this Agreement and any costs and expenses payable under Section 6(g) of this Agreement (including the Administrative Agent's Attorney Costs, to the extent invoiced on or prior to the Effective Date). (4) The Administrative Agent shall have received all other documents it or the Required Lenders may reasonably request relating to any matters relevant hereto, all in form and substance satisfactory to the Administrative Agent. (5) The representations and warranties in Section 4 of this Agreement shall be true and correct on and as of the Effective Date with the same effect as if made on and as of the Effective Date. (b) For purposes of determining compliance with the conditions specified in Section 5(a), each Lender that has signed this Agreement shall be deemed to have consented to, approved or accepted or to be satisfied with, each document or other matter required thereunder to be consented to or approved by or acceptable or satisfactory to a Lender unless the Administrative Agent shall have received notice from such Lender prior to the Effective Date specifying its objection thereto. (c) Except as expressly contemplated hereby, the Credit Agreement shall remain unchanged and in full force and effect and is hereby ratified and confirmed in all respects. (d) The Administrative Agent will notify the Borrower and the Lenders of the occurrence of the Effective Date.

Conditions of Effectiveness. This Amendment (other than Sections 1 and 2) shall become effective as of the first date on which the Agent shall have received counterparts of this Amendment executed by the Borrower and the Required Lenders or, as to any of the Lenders, advice satisfactory to the Agent that such Lender has executed this Amendment. Sections 1 and 2 of this Amendment shall become effective on the first date (the “Effective Date”) on which, and only if, each of the following conditions precedent shall have been satisfied: (a) The Agent shall have received counterparts of this Amendment executed by the Borrower and the Required Lenders or, as to any of the Lenders, advice satisfactory to the Agent that such Lender has executed this Amendment. (b) The Agent shall have received the Consent attached hereto executed by the Borrower and each of the other Loan Parties. (c) The representations and warranties contained in each of the Loan Documents shall be correct in all material respects on and as of the Effective Date, after giving effect to this Amendment, as though made on and as of such date (except (i) for any such representation and warranty that, by its terms, refers to a specific date other than the Effective Date, in which case as of such specific date, and (ii) that the financial statements of the Borrower referred to in Section 4.01(f) of the Credit Agreement shall be deemed to refer to the financial statements most recently delivered to the Agent and the Lender Parties pursuant to Sections 5.03(b), 5.03(c) and 5.03(d), respectively, on or prior to the Effective Date). (d) No event shall have occurred and be continuing or shall result from the effectiveness of this Amendment that constitutes a Default (other than as specifically waived pursuant to Section 2 hereof). (e) The Borrower shall have paid to the Agent all accrued fees and expenses of counsel to the Agent and local counsel to the Lender Parties. The effectiveness of this Amendment is further conditioned upon the accuracy of all of the factual matters described herein. This Amendment is subject to the provisions of Section 8.01 of the Credit Agreement.
Conditions of Effectiveness. This First Supplemental Indenture shall become effective simultaneously with the effectiveness of the Merger, provided, however, that: (a) the Trustee shall have executed a counterpart of this First Supplemental Indenture and shall have received one or more counterparts of this First Supplemental Indenture executed by the Successor Company and the Company; (b) the Trustee shall have received an Officers’ Certificate stating that (i) this First Supplemental Indenture complies with the requirements of Article IX of the Indenture; and (ii) in the opinion of the signers, all conditions precedent, if any, provided for in the Indenture relating to the Merger and this First Supplemental Indenture have been complied with; (c) the Trustee shall have received an Opinion of Counsel to the effect that (i) all conditions precedent provided for in the Indenture relating to the Merger and this First Supplemental Indenture have been complied with; (ii) this First Supplemental Indenture complies with the requirements of Article IX of the Indenture and is authorized or permitted by, and conforms to, the terms of Article IX of the Indenture; (iii) it is proper for the Trustee, under the provisions of Article IX of the Indenture, to join in the execution of this First Supplemental Indenture; and (iv) the Merger and the assumption by the Successor Company under this First Supplemental Indenture comply with the provisions of Article XI of the Indenture; and (d) the Successor Company and the Company shall have duly executed and filed (i) Articles of Merger with the Florida Department of State; and (ii) a Certificate of Merger with the Secretary of the State of the State of Delaware in connection with the Merger.
